Description

Lesbian, gay, bisexual, trans and queer (LGBTQ) people living in Australia experience higher rates of poor mental health due to discrimination, yet may avoid mental health services due to past negative experiences. This project will identify what constitutes inclusive mental health services for LGBTQ people, and will implement a holistic approach to ensuring the inclusion of LGBTQ people within the Southern Area Local Health Network (SALHN) Division of Mental Health Services in South Australia.
